The street in brief

Sales on Oakleigh are mostly semi-detached houses. The median sale price is £192,500, about 6% below the typical B31 sale. Recent sales are too thin to call a trend for the street itself; B31 prices as a whole have been rising. The record shows 10 sales across 4 homes since 2001.
